問題タブ [map]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
perl - Perlマップが何も返さないのはなぜですか?
次のステートメントを実行しているとき:
期待していたフィルタリングされたリストではなく、空のリストが返されます。私がやろうとしているのは
、文字列の配列(XMLファイル)からすべての出現箇所を削除することです。
明らかに、私は何かを理解していません。誰かがこれを行う正しい方法を教えてもらえますか、そしてなぜこれが私にとってそのままでは機能しないのですか?
c++ - C++の存在マップ
std :: mapのようなものが必要ですが、アイテムが存在するかどうかだけを確認したいので、実際にはキーと値は必要ありません。何を使うべきですか?
c++ - C ++のハッシュテーブル?
私は通常、特定の型の値 (文字列やその他のオブジェクトなどのキー値) に関連付けられたデータを格納する必要があるときはいつでも、C++ stdlib マップを使用します。stdlib マップの実装は、標準の配列または stdlib ベクトルよりも優れたパフォーマンス (O(log n)) を提供するツリーに基づいています。
私の質問は、さらに優れたパフォーマンス (O(1)) を提供する C++ の「標準」ハッシュテーブル実装を知っていますか? Java API の Hashtable クラスで利用できるものに似たもの。
c++ - C++ での std::map の永続性
プログラムが後で実行されたときにその状態を回復できるように、(STLライブラリから)マップオブジェクトを永続化する(つまり、ファイルに書き込む)簡単で簡単な方法を知っていますか??
ご協力いただきありがとうございます
c++ - 共有ライブラリにリンクできません
g++ 3.3.4 で共有ライブラリを構築しています。取得しているため、ライブラリにリンクできません
どの c++fil が次のように説明するか
これは hash_map を使用したことが原因かもしれないと思っていましたが、それをすべて取り除き、通常の std::map に切り替えました。を含むリンクを行うためにg ++を使用しています-lstdc++
。
このテンプレートをインスタンス化するクラスを知っている人はいますか? またはさらに良いことに、どのライブラリにリンクする必要がありますか?
EDIT:さらに見直したところ、コンパイル時に -frepo フラグを追加したことが原因であることが判明しましたが、残念ながらそのフラグは gcc3.3 バグを回避しています。
c++ - マップ内のランダム要素
マップからランダムな要素を選択する良い方法は何ですか? C++. マップにはランダム アクセス イテレータがないことを理解しています。キーは long long で、マップはまばらに入力されています。
java - マップを持つ良い方法はありますか大文字と小文字を区別しない get と put ?
Map<String, ?>
ケースを無視してgetとputを行う良い方法はありますか?
c++ - どのように異種のブースト::マップを作成しますか?
同種のキー タイプと異種のデータ タイプを持つマップが必要です。
(疑似コード)のようなことができるようにしたい:
基本クラスへのポインターをデータ型として持つことができましたが、そうではありませんでした。
これまでブーストを使用したことはありませんが、フュージョン ライブラリを見てきましたが、何をする必要があるのか わかりません。
ご協力いただきありがとうございます。
javascript - ExtJS に map() 関数はありますか?
ExtJS には Ext.each() 関数がありますが、map() もどこかに隠されていますか?
私は懸命に努力しましたが、この役割を果たすことができるものを見つけられませんでした. Ext のような大規模な JS ライブラリが明らかに備えなければならないのは、単純で些細なことのようです。
または、Ext に実際に含まれていない場合、Ext に追加する最善の方法は何でしょうか。もちろん、次のように書くこともできます。
しかし、これは本当にこれを行う正しい方法ですか?
c++ - CArchive を使用して MFC で STL のマップをシリアル化できますか?
マップの内容 (キーは int の ID、値は自己定義の構造体) をファイルに書き込み、後でファイルからロードする必要があります。CArchive を使用して MFC で実行できますか?
ありがとうございました!